"꿈" unfolds like the half-conscious space between sleep and waking where the boundaries of feeling dissolve. The production favors atmosphere over statement — light piano, strings that hover rather than swell, a carefully maintained stillness that asks the listener to lean in. Lee So Ra's voice carries a quality of distance, as though recounting something that happened in a different version of herself. The dream the song explores is not nocturnal fantasy but the waking kind: a hope or a person carried so long it has acquired the indistinct, shimmering quality of something almost imagined. There's a philosophical undercurrent — whether a dream that can never be touched is a gift or a torment, and whether the answer matters once you're inside it. Lyrically, the language is characteristically restrained, precise without being clinical, emotional without being overwrought. The melody has a gentle circular quality, returning to familiar phrases slightly altered — the same memory surfacing differently each time. The piano's middle register carries the emotional center while strings provide context rather than comment, the two elements maintaining a careful distance from each other that mirrors the dream's own unreachability. For listeners who know the feeling of holding something beautiful at arm's length, this song operates as a quiet act of recognition.
